How to Solve Number Puzzles
- Look at the complete sets first — identify groups of numbers where no value is missing, as these reveal the hidden rule.
- Try basic operations first — check whether addition, subtraction, multiplication or division connects the numbers in a group.
- Check for sequences — the numbers may form an arithmetic or geometric progression with a consistent step or ratio.
- Consider combined operations — harder puzzles often require two steps, such as multiply then subtract, or square then add.
- Verify across all complete groups — your rule must hold consistently in every set before applying it to find the missing number.
- If stuck, try working backwards — assume a likely answer and see if a consistent rule emerges when you include it.

What are Number Puzzles?
Number Puzzles present a group of numbers — arranged in a grid, table, sequence or geometric shape — that are connected by a hidden mathematical or logical rule. One number is missing and your task is to find the rule, verify it against the complete sets and use it to determine the missing value.

Do Number Puzzles appear in competitive exams?
Yes — number pattern and missing number questions are a staple of quantitative aptitude and reasoning sections in competitive exams such as SSC, bank PO and clerk tests, school and college olympiads, and various IQ and psychometric assessments. Regular practice significantly improves both accuracy and solving speed.
